VIII Americas Business Forum Miami, FL Nov. 2003
Business leaders of 34 countries will converge in Miami on Nov. 17-19th, 2003, to participate in the VIII America's Business Forum. This dynamic group, representing leaders from North, Central, South America and the Caribbean, will participate in negotiations formulating the position of the business sector through proposals, and recommendations to be given to the meeting of the Ministers of Trade also being held in Miami on Nov. 19-21, 2003.
